One way would be to go into Device Manager, look under Modems and choose the Motorola USB modem. Click Properties, then the Driver tab. Click the Update Driver button and somewhere further into the process, choose to select the driver location manually.

Those may not be the exact steps, but you get the idea.
mpsan
Junior Member
_
31. July 2005 @ 13:07 _ Link to this message    Send private message to this user   
Yes and with the phone attached, you can do what the above post said and choose to remove the driver. Then disconnect the phone, recycle the phones power and hook it up again. When the new hardware found comes up, tell it you want to install the driver yourself and select the Mobile Phone tools/inf folder and select something like the w2k_Xp directory.

If new hardware found does not come up, there is still a driver installed that it "thinks" is OK.
